What Does UnitedHealthcare Typically Cover for Addiction Treatment?
UnitedHealthcare is the largest health insurance company in the United States, providing individual, employer, and government plans for millions of Americans. Although addiction treatment coverage will depend on your specific plan and benefits, UHC often covers a portion of the cost under federal mental health parity laws and the Affordable Care Act (ACA). These guidelines require health insurance providers to cover mental health and substance use conditions at the same level as physical health conditions. Consequently, UnitedHealthcare may cover a portion of the following addiction treatments:
- Medical detox placement: Medically supervised detox involves a person weaning off substances while being monitored by a medical team to manage withdrawal symptoms. It’s often covered when medically necessary. At Rubicon Recovery Center, we coordinate a patient’s medical detox with trusted off-site partners before they begin our program.
- Partial hospitalization programs (PHPs):These are intensive outpatient addiction treatment programs that patients attend for six hours a day, five to six days a week. UHC may cover these programs when the patient demonstrates a need for high-level support.
- Intensive outpatient programs (IOPs):These are mid-level outpatient addiction treatment programs that patients attend for three hours a day, for three to five days a week. They may be partially or fully covered, depending on the plan.
- Outpatient programs (OP): These are the lowest-level outpatient programs before weekly therapy. Patients generally attend for two to three days per week with an hour-long session each day. They are often covered, but the level of coverage will depend on the exact plan.
- Dual diagnosis care: Dual diagnosis care helps treat people with co-occurring SUDs and mental health disorders. It is often covered by UHC, either fully or partially.
UnitedHealthcare also offers a Substance Use Helpline that members can call as a benefit of their health plan to get confidential support at no extra cost.

What Do Out-of-Pocket Costs Look Like with UnitedHealthcare?
Out-of-pocket costs with UnitedHealthcare will depend entirely on the type of policy you have, including the plan tier and whether you use in- or out-of-network providers. However, out-of-pocket costs will typically include your monthly premium, deductibles, copayments, and coinsurance. UnitedHealthcare has out-of-pocket maximums, which are the most you will pay for covered care in a year. Once you reach this limit, UHC will pay 100% of the covered treatments and services.
